文件设置值的指南或教程

站长小白 站长小白 2025-05-07 07:00:07 编程技术 阅读: 530
摘要: 为文件设置值可以通过多种方法实现,具体取决于文件类型和操作系统,在编程环境中,可以通过编程语言和文件操作函数来设置文件值,在操作系统中,可以直接通过文件管理器或命令行工具修改文件内容以设置值,设置文件值需要根据具体情况选择适当的方法和工具,确保操作正确并保护文件安全。
为了给文件设置值,可以采取以下步骤,确定需要设置值的文件类型和具体场景,根据文件类型和操作系统选择适当的方法,如使用编程语言中的文件操作函数或命令行工具,具体操作包括打开文件、读取内容、修改特定值并保存更改,确保在操作过程中注意文件的权限和安全性,成功设置文件值后,验证修改是否生效。

在编程中,给文件设置值通常指的是将数据写入文件,以下是几种常见编程语言中如何给文件设置值的示例:

Python

在Python中,你可以使用内置的open()函数来打开文件并写入数据,以下是写入文件的示例代码:

# 打开文件,'w' 表示写入模式,如果文件不存在则创建
with open('example.txt', 'w') as file:
    # 写入数据
    file.write('Hello, World!')
# 使用 'w+' 模式既可以写入也可以读取,如果文件不存在则创建
with open('example.txt', 'w+') as file:
    file.write('Hello, World!')
    # 如果需要,可以移动到文件开头进行读取
    file.seek(0)
    content = file.read()
    print(content)

JavaScript (Node.js)

在Node.js中,你可以使用内置的fs模块来写入文件,以下是使用Node.js写入文件的示例代码:

// 使用 Node.js 的 fs 模块写入文件
const fs = require('fs');
// 创建一个写入流
const writer = fs.createWriteStream('example.txt');
// 写入数据
writer.write('Hello, World!');
writer.end(); // 关闭写入流并标记文件末尾

在JavaScript示例中,我们添加了writer.end()来标记文件的末尾,这是非常重要的步骤,因为它确保所有数据都被正确地写入文件,否则,数据可能会丢失或截断。

Java

在Java中,你可以使用BufferedWriterFileWriter类来写入文件,以下是Java中写入文件的示例代码:

import java.io.BufferedWriter;
import java.io.FileWriter;
import java.io.IOException;
import java.util.IOException; // 确保导入了正确的异常处理类库(如果未自动导入)
public class Main {
    public static void main(String[] args) {
        try (BufferedWriter writer = new BufferedWriter(new FileWriter("example.txt"))) { // 使用 try-with-resources 自动关闭资源流以避免资源泄露问题,注意确保导入了正确的异常处理类库(如果未自动导入),否则,你需要手动关闭流,这很重要,因为它可以确保资源被正确释放,否则可能会导致资源泄漏或其他问题,请确保在代码中正确处理异常并关闭流,否则可能会导致数据丢失或其他问题,请确保正确处理异常并关闭流以避免潜在问题,否则可能会导致数据丢失或其他严重后果,请务必注意这一点,否则可能会导致程序崩溃或数据损坏等问题,请务必小心处理异常和关闭流,否则可能会导致程序不稳定或数据损坏等问题。</p> 这是一个非常重要的步骤,因为它可以确保你的程序更加健壮和可靠。</p> 否则可能会导致程序崩溃或其他严重后果。</p> 请务必注意这一点。</p> 请确保正确处理异常。</p> 请确保正确关闭流。</p> 请确保正确处理所有可能的异常情况。</p> 请确保你的代码能够优雅地处理异常情况。</p> 否则可能会导致不可预测的行为。</p> 否则可能会导致程序崩溃。</p> 注意处理可能的异常。</p> 注意关闭流以避免资源泄漏。</p> 注意避免可能的错误。</p> 注意确保代码的稳定性和可靠性。</p> 注意确保代码的安全性和稳定性。</p> 在尝试写入文件之前,请确保你有足够的权限来执行此操作。</p> 在处理文件和文件系统时,请始终小心谨慎。</p> 在进行任何更改之前,请确保备份重要数据以防止意外损失。</p> 否则可能会导致数据丢失。</p> 否则可能会引发运行时错误。</p> 确保你的代码能够正确处理所有可能的错误情况。</p>\n\t\t\t\t\t\t\t\t\t\t\t\t\t\t\t\t\t\t\n        writer.write("Hello, World!"); // 写入数据到文件</p>\n    } catch (IOException e) { // 处理可能出现的异常</p>\n        e.printStackTrace(); // 打印异常信息到控制台</p>\n    }</p>\n}</p>\n```在Java代码中,我们使用了try-with-resources语句来自动关闭流资源,这是一种推荐的做法来避免资源泄漏问题,同时请注意处理可能出现的异常并正确关闭流以确保程序的稳定性和可靠性,请确保在进行任何文件系统操作之前备份重要数据以防止意外损失。
    其他相关
    MySQL数据文件存储位置详解及优化策略探讨

    MySQL数据文件存储位置详解及优化策略探讨

    作者: vipkang 时间:2025-05-07 阅读: 540
    本文详细探讨了MySQL数据文件存储位置的各项要素,介绍了如何找到并管理这些文件,文章首先解释了MySQL数据文件的基本存储结构,接着分析了不同存储位置的特点及其最佳实践,文章还讨论了优化MySQL数据存储的策略,包括存储空间的选择、配置优化以及性能调整等方面,通过本文,读者可以更好地理解和管理MySQL数据文件的存储,从而提高数据库的性能和效率。...
    JavaScript与JSON压缩,减小文件大小的实用指南

    JavaScript与JSON压缩,减小文件大小的实用指南

    作者: 站长小白 时间:2025-05-07 阅读: 575
    本指南介绍了如何通过JavaScript和JSON压缩来减小文件大小,通过优化代码和使用压缩工具,可以有效减少JavaScript文件的大小,从而提高网页加载速度和性能,JSON数据的压缩也能帮助减小数据交换和存储的大小,本指南提供实用的方法和技巧,帮助开发者在实际项目中实现JavaScript和JSON的压缩,优化前端性能。...
    如何恢复已删除的文件,实用方法指南

    如何恢复已删除的文件,实用方法指南

    作者: hao123 时间:2025-05-07 阅读: 529
    想要恢复已删除的文件吗?别担心,有多种实用方法可以帮你实现,首先可以尝试使用系统自带的回收站功能来恢复删除的文件,如果文件被永久删除或清空回收站,可以使用专业的数据恢复软件来找回,注意在恢复前避免在设备上写入新数据,以免覆盖原有文件导致无法恢复,掌握这些实用方法,轻松应对文件误删的烦恼。...
    JavaScript与JSON压缩,减小文件大小的实用指南

    JavaScript与JSON压缩,减小文件大小的实用指南

    作者: vipkang 时间:2025-05-07 阅读: 575
    本指南介绍了如何通过JavaScript和JSON压缩来减小文件大小,通过优化代码和使用压缩工具,可以有效减少JavaScript文件的大小,从而提高网页加载速度和性能,JSON数据的压缩也能帮助减小数据交换和存储的大小,本指南提供实用的方法和技巧,帮助开发者在实际项目中实现JavaScript和JSON的压缩,优化前端性能。...
    C语言中fwrite函数的返回值解析及解析方法

    C语言中fwrite函数的返回值解析及解析方法

    作者: vipkang 时间:2025-05-07 阅读: 913
    在C语言中,fwrite函数的返回值是一个整数,表示成功写入的数据项数量,当使用fwrite函数向文件写入数据时,如果发生错误或达到文件末尾,返回值将小于提供的项目数量,解析fwrite函数的返回值可以帮助判断写入操作的完成情况,如检查是否成功写入所有数据项或是否遇到写入错误,了解返回值对于文件操作中的错误处理和程序调试至关重要。...
    Excel中Power Query功能缺失的原因探究

    Excel中Power Query功能缺失的原因探究

    作者: vipkang 时间:2025-05-07 阅读: 780
    Excel中缺少Power Query功能可能是由于软件版本不支持或安装不完整所致,Power Query是Excel的一项数据分析工具,用于从各种源获取数据并进行清洗、转换和合并,某些旧版本或简化版的Excel可能不包含此功能,如果用户未正确安装或更新Excel,也可能导致该功能缺失,确保使用支持Power Query的Excel版本并检查安装完整性是解决问题的关键。...

    年度爆文